Comfort and Convenience
A comfortable and convenient holster enhances the shooter’s ability to carry and use their firearm effectively. Comfort in a holster comes from its design and material, which should conform to the user’s body without causing irritation or discomfort.
Furthermore, convenience in a holster design means it’s easy to wear, adjust, and remove. For instance, a holster with adjustable cant and ride height allows the user to customize it for their preferred drawing angle and position, enhancing the overall shooting experience. The convenience of a well-designed holster also includes its compatibility with different clothing styles, making it easier for concealed carry users to integrate it into their daily attire.
This aspect of comfort and convenience is fundamental, as it encourages regular practice and familiarization with the firearm, which is key to effective shooting.

Protection for the Firearm
A quality holster serves as a protective shield for the firearm. Holsters are designed to provide a snug and secure fit, preventing the firearm from unnecessary movement and the resulting abrasions or scratches. This protection is invaluable, especially for those who carry their firearms daily, as it shields the gun from the rigors of daily use.
Furthermore, a good holster acts as a barrier against dust, debris, and moisture, all of which can compromise the firearm’s functionality over time. By maintaining the gun in pristine condition, the holster ensures that it operates when needed, contributing to the overall effectiveness of the shooter.
In essence, the holster is not just a means of carrying the firearm; it’s a vital protector that extends the lifespan and performance of the weapon.
Promotes Safe Shooting Practices
Safety is paramount in shooting; a quality holster contributes significantly to this. It covers the trigger guard to prevent accidental discharge and ensures the gun is pointed in a safe direction when holstered. This aspect of a holster is crucial in promoting responsible and safe handling of firearms, which is a fundamental part of effective shooting practices.
Moreover, holsters are engineered to ensure that the firearm is consistently pointed in a safe direction when holstered. This fundamental principle reduces the likelihood of unintentional harm to oneself or others. It ingrains the practice of responsible firearm handling by making it a habit to holster and unholster the weapon safely.
